Please check contents of /etc/llthosts and /etc/llttab on both nodes.

llthosts on both nodes need to look the same, e.g:

0 node1
1 node2

llttab needs to be different:

node1:
set-node node1
set-cluster <number>
link ...
link ...

On node2:
set-node node2
set-cluster <number>
link ...
link ...

...  there is no file as /etc/llthosts and /etc/llttab on both nodes....

This is indeed VCS on Linux as per the OS that you selected in you opening post, right? Then basic cluster config was not done or you have configured two one-node clusters.

The files are created during initial installation and configuration to create a cluster with a name, a cluster id and to setup the private network (heartbeats).

How long ago was this cluster installed?

Can you remember the steps that were taken to install and configure?

Can you show us output of the following commands on both nodes?
gabconfig -a
hastatus -sum

You may want to go through the VCS installation Guide and compare it with the steps that you have followed.

All manuals can be found here : https://sort.symantec.com/documents 
Select your OS and Linux version for links to manuals.

main.cf is in /etc/VRTSvcs/conf/config
